Creationism

  • Scientific thinking about species before Darwin was dominated by creationism - the belief that God had created different species as they appear today and that each species was immutable, their characteristics were fixed and unchangeable.

  • Darwin’s evolutionary theory, in contrast, was a theory of species changing over time.


Natural Selection

  • All species are capable of overproducing offspring.

  • However, environmental pressures can threaten survival.

  • A struggle for existence among individuals ensues and some reproduce, others do not.

  • Individuals differ on traits (i.e., adaptations) that enable them to survive and reproduce.

  • Those best suited to the prevailing environment will leave the most offspring (i.e., the “fit” to the environment).

  • These traits are passed on the the next generation.

  • The genetic make up of subsequent generations will be different to the previous generation, because the next generation only includes genes passed on from the best reproducers.

  • Natural selection is not random - it is this process of passing on genes that are most suited to the environment over generations.

Homo Delinquens

  • Cesare Lombroso drew on the idea of evolution as leading to a higher level to develop a theory of criminal behaviour.

  • He saw European adult males as the highest form of evolved life.

  • According to Lombroso, born criminals have certain physical characteristics or abnormalities that make them different.

  • These abnormalities were “atavistic” characteristics which he believed occurred because offenders were the products of an earlier stage human evolution, a stage where more primitive humans and apes existed.

  • Lombroso believed degeneration affected criminals especially, in particular the “born delinquent” whose development had stopped at an early stage, making them the most “atavistic” types of human being.


Gene-Based Evolutionary Theory

  • Darwin was able to develop a logic for evolution as a process, but he had no idea of he mechanisms that underpin evolution.

  • This required the discovery of genes and the study of genetics.


Evolution and Genes - Mutations

  • While offspring have a combination of perfect replicas of genetic material passed down from their parents, occasionally there is a genetic mutation and an individual acquires a new trait.

  • If the mutation results in a trait that makes the individual more successful in reproducing, the gene will be passed down and over time more and more members of the species will have that gene.

  • Genetic mutations are the basis of evolution.

Parental Investment

  • Trivers’ (1972) parental investment and sexual selection theory.

  • Parent who invests more will be more choosy in selecting a mate.

  • Females look for a partner who can provide resources and be relied upon to a make long-term child rearing commitment.

  • Males are more indiscriminate than females in sexual selection (and are likely to select multiple partners); but must compete other males for mating rights.

Homicide

Daly and Wilson (1988) - Homicide as a By-Product:

  • Homicide is not an adaptation but a by-product of evolved mechanisms for non-lethal aggression, such as violence.

  • Homicide results from mechanisms that evolved for other purposes, such as controlling sexual behaviour through violence.

  • This perspective does not account for premeditated homicides.


Buss and Duntley (2002) - Homicide as an Evolved Response:

  • Homicide itself is an evolved adaptation designed to solve specific adaptive problems.

  • Homicide mechanisms are triggered under particular circumstances where killing may offer reproductive or survival benefits.

  • Generally, the costs of killing outweigh the benefits, but in certain contexts, killing can be advantageous.

  • Adaptive circumstances involve gaining reproductive advantage by eliminating competitors, accessing resources and mates, protecting oneself and others, enhancing social status, defending territory, allocating resources wisely, and avoiding investment in non-reproductive or genetically unfit individuals.


General Criminal Behaviour

r/K Theory:

  • r/K selection theory describes reproductive strategies on a continuum from r-strategists (high reproductive rates, low parental investment) to K-strategists (low reproductive rates, high parental investment).

  • r-strategists produce many offspring with minimal resources for each; suited to environments with abundant resources and low competition.

  • K-strategists invest significant resources in fewer offspring; suited to competitive environments with scarce resources.

  • Humans generally follow a K-strategy, though males are more r-selected due to higher reproductive capacity.

  • Individuals may shift from r-strategy in youth to K-strategy in later life.

  • R-strategists may exhibit behaviours associated with criminal activities, such as having many siblings, single-parent homes, and lower parental investment.


Cheater Theory:

  • Criminal behaviour as an evolved male strategy to maximise reproductive success.

  • Males pursue multiple partners (“cads”) for reproductive success; often use deception or coercion.

  • “Cads” are characterised by antisocial traits, while “dads” provide substantial parental investment.

  • Females are more selective due to biological constraints like pregnancy and lactation and a preference for partners providing resources.

  • Cads and antisocial traits overlap, with cads engaging in criminal behaviours like deception and coercion.


Conditional Adaptation Theory:

  • Reproductive strategies adapt based on environmental factors and early-life experiences.

  • Absence of a father or unstable environments may lead females to adopt promiscuous strategies, while stable environments encourage selective mating.

  • Individuals in unstable conditions are more likely to engage in risky lifestyles and criminal behaviour.


Alternative Adaptation Theory:

  • Genetic differences influence where individuals fall on the continuum of mating effort vs parenting effort.

  • Traits like risk-taking and deception are linked to higher criminal behaviour.

  • Traits like compassion and selflessness are linked to prosocial behaviour.

  • Higher intelligence is associated with better parenting effort and prosocial behaviour, while lower intelligence correlates with higher mating effort and criminal behaviour.


Staying Alive Theory:

  • Women’s criminal behaviour is less frequent due to evolutionary pressures to avoid risky activities and ensure survival for offspring.

  • Fear helps women avoid dangerous situations, focusing on securing resources through partner selection rather than competing directly.

  • Women’s lower criminal involvement is attributed to higher fear thresholds and evolutionary pressure to avoid risky behaviours to protect offspring.


Evolutionary Neuroandrogenic Theory (ENA):

  • Higher male criminal behaviour is explained by evolutionary and hormonal factors.

  • Competitive traits in males are favoured due to female preferences for resource-providing partners.

  • Testosterone influences aggressive and victimising behaviours through suboptimal arousal, leading to aggression, susceptibility to seizures causing impulsive rage, and a rightward shift enhancing spatial reasoning but reducing language skills.

  • Higher intelligence and better planning reduce likelihood of criminal behaviour; low IQ and poor learning contribute to criminal tendencies.

Demographic Variations

Sex:

  • Biological factor (not gender).

  • Males commit ~80% of crimes.

  • Males and females evolve different adaptive solutions due to different adaptive problems.


Age:

  • The age-crime curve shows that offending typically starts after puberty and reaches its peak in the late teens.

  • Males tend to become more present-focused and risk-accepting when competing for a mate, engaging in behaviours like fighting rivals, killing, and stealing to gather resources.

  • Fall in crime with age due to marriage and/or birth of a child.
